Property price trends in Swainby
According to the latest Land Registry data, the average home in Swainby sold for £326,000 in 2026. That figure comes from 257 sales logged over the past 31 years.
Prices have fallen back over the last three years. Compared with 2023, when the typical sale came in around £471,390, that's a fall of roughly 30.8%.
Looking back five years, average prices are down about 25.1% since 2021, a drop of around £109,376 in cash terms.
Zoom out to the past decade for the fuller picture. Back in 2016, homes here averaged £265,666, so the typical sold price has climbed about 22.7% since then, roughly 2.1% a year. Stretch the view to fifteen years and that annual pace eases back to about -1.9%.
